Okay, I've gone into Valentina Studio 4 and used the query:

select * from Kwrd_List where KwrdName = 'Concert'

and get no results. But the word "Concert" is record 2148 and is clearly visible in the table. Using the following query I can get all words beginning with "C", including "Concert":

select KwrdName from Kwrd_List where substring (upper(KwrdName) from 1 for 1 = 'C'

I can add the word "Concert" to the table as record 2187. Now I have the word "Concert" in the table as record 2148 AND 2187, even though the field is set to Unique and should not allow redundancies.

Do I simply have a corrupt table? What gives? Reindexing does nothing. Any work arounds? I can't rebuild the table from scratch because other records are dependent on the table RecIDs. Any suggestion would be appreciated.

    Including the diagnose report for this table. This is a table with one field named "KwrdName" that is set to be Unique. Its purpose is to collect keywords entered into the system by users without redundancy. When I diagnose the entire database, everything comes back OK except this field (see attachment). 

    I've reindexed this field and the table and also cloned and reloaded the entire database. Nothing seems to work in resolving this reported discrepancy. 

    You'll notice from the provided JPGs that the record count is correct. No records have ever been deleted from this field. However, the error report indicates 74 missing records. The Index count differs from the field record count.

    Field: KwrdName. Index record count (2112) differ from field one (2186).
    Field: KwrdName. Index have 74 missing records.

    This doesn't appear to affect the database record retrieval in any way and I haven't noticed any problems. But is this something to be concerned about? If so, how can I correct the problem. Have no idea why the index should be reporting missing records when the record count for the field is entirely accurate.
